12.10 Vacuum pump

12.10.1 Changing vacuum pump oil

DANGER – Risk of electric shock from
dangerous voltage!
Electric shocks resulting from contact
with live parts (e.g. master switch, printed
circuit boards) can cause injury, heart
failure and death.
Disconnect the mains plug before
opening the ACS 810.
ATTENTION – Risk of burns from hot
surfaces
Contact with the hot vacuum pump
surface will cause severe burns.
Allow the vacuum pump to cool down.
Wear protective gloves.
i
The vacuum pump oil must always be changed after
30 hours of operation. The prompt "
appears on the screen when the vacuum pump oil
needs changing.
i
Use the vacuum pump oil (item number
SP00100086) as specified by Bosch.

!
Do not use excessive force when securing and
removing the oil drain and oil filling screw.
i
The container for catching oil should have a
capacity of approx. 1 l.
1. Place a vessel under the drain.
2. Remove drain plug and oil fill plug from vacuum
pump.
3. Drain off all the oil.
4. Screw on drain plug finger-tight.
5. Fill in vacuum pump oil.
6. Start the vacuum phase.
7. Check the oil level (sight glass).
i
The oil level should be in the middle between the
"full" and "empty" marks.

12.10.2 Reset of oil change interval

!
Observe the ACS 810 menu prompting.
1. Call up start screen.
2. Press <3> and <Flush> simultaneously and release.
